WWE has confirmed that Rey Mysterio’s WWE return will indeed take place at Smackdown 1000. The landmark episode is scheduled to take place on October 16th from the Capital One Arena in Washington, DC.

It will be the first time in 4 years Mysterio has appeared on an episode of Smackdown.

Mysterio had been rumored for the event in recent days but WWE just officially confirmed the news today.

Mysterio wrestled in WWE for a 12-year stretch from 2002-2014. He is a former 2x World Heavyweight Champion and briefly held the WWE Championship on one occasion as well. Mysterio is also a 2x Intercontinental Champions, and 3x Cruiserweight Champion. He won the tag titles along with Edge, RVD, Eddie Guerrero, and Batista. Additionally, Mysterio won the 2006 Royal Rumble.

Mysterio has also received numerous awards from the wrestling media as well. The Wrestling Observer voted him Rookie of the Year in 1992, Most Outstanding Wrestler in 1996, and was voted into their Hall of Fame in 2010.
WWE Smackdown 1000

Smackdown 1000 will not only feature the return of Rey Mysterio but also the reunion of Evolution. The faction consisting of Randy Orton, Batista, Triple H, and Ric Flair is scheduled for the show as well.
